I would say a quart of the base color, and a quart of the midcoat.

2 quarts should do it, but you might as well buy a gallon. If you have to reclear, then this should be enough to do the first and second clear. This would be for the exterior only.

Lot's of variables though, so amounts are only a suggestion.
